BRIDGEPORT, W. VA. - Tad Alonso, 63, of Fairmont, passed away at his home on Thursday, November 19, 2020.
He was born on July 6, 1957, in Clarksburg, a son of the late James Alonso and Wilma Louise Pope Alonso.
He is survived by his three daughters, Jordan Alonso, Jessica Duling and her husband, Matt and Jenny Gillespie and her husband, Josh; brothers, and sisters, JP Alonso and his wife,Mary Ann, Janie Jenkins and her husband, Ronald, Greg Alonso and his wife, Montica and Kim Floyd and her husband, Brian; grandchildren, Eli and Lex Duling and several beloved nieces, nephews and cousins.
Tad grew up in North View and was a graduate of Victory High School/Liberty High School and attended Fairmont State College. He was the owner and president of Targa Development, Inc. He was an avid supporter and volunteer of the Special Olympics, where he served on the Board of Directors. He helped countless people and organizations anonymously. He was loving, caring and full of warmth and laughter. He gave the best hugs. He helped everyone he possibly could and gave all that he could give. He loved his family and his dogs, snow skiing and his camp at Tygart Lake.
